This contract obligates the contractor to formally retire and securely dispose of the FACT system in full alignment with federal records management standards and cybersecurity protocols. The work involves the complete decommissioning of the system, including the removal of all data, sanitization of hardware and software components, and physical disposal methods that prevent unauthorized retrieval or reuse of sensitive information. All activities must comply with applicable federal regulations governing the lifecycle management of federal IT assets and the protection of classified or controlled unclassified information. The contract is structured as a subcontract under a Total Small Business Set-Aside, designated under NAICS code 561320 for office administrative services, and is managed by the Department of Homeland Security’s Information Technology Development And Sustainment office. Performance is centered in Washington, D.C., with a postal code of 20472. The solicitation was posted on July 6, 2026, and all work must be executed with strict adherence to federal compliance frameworks, ensuring both operational security and legal accountability throughout the decommissioning process.

(5) Five Registered Nurses for NNMC OB/GYN Inpatient Department
Solicitation # 75H71026Q00146
Solicitation 75H71026Q00146 is a combined synopsis and solicitation issued by the Northern Navajo Medical Center under the Navajo Area Indian Health Service to provide non-personal Obstetric Inpatient (OB/GYN) Nursing Services. The requirement is a 100 percent set-aside for Indian Small Business Economic Enterprises (ISBEE). The scope of work includes labor and delivery, postpartum, and newborn care to address nursing shortages in rural tribal areas. Following Amendment 0002, the requirement was increased from four to five Registered Nurses. The period of performance consists of a base period from June 1, 2026, to November 30, 2026, with four subsequent option periods extending the total term through November 30, 2028. The contract is evaluated based on technical capability and approach, the ability to meet the performance schedule, and price, utilizing a trade-off process to determine the best value. Qualified personnel must have at least 24 months of professional nursing experience, a valid unrestricted license, and certifications in fetal monitoring and neonatal resuscitation. Performance is monitored through direct observation and Peer Review NAO Provider Exit Profiles. All proposals must be submitted in three separate volumes—administrative, technical, and price—via SAM.gov by the extended closing date of May 14, 2026, at 3:00 PM MDT. Invoicing is mandated through the Department of Treasury Invoice Processing Platform.
